Abstract
PURPOSE:To obtain a surface treating material for a heat exchanger with superior corrosion resistance by adding a specified wt. percentage of Bi and Sn to Pb. CONSTITUTION:A treating material consisting of >=0.5wt% Bi, >=1.0wt% Sn and the balance Pb is prepared. When this material is used to treat the surface of a heat exchanger, it showns superior corrosion resistance and enhances the work efficiency because of its low m.p. In addition, this material provides appearances such as surface luster comparable with those of a conventional material.
